Analysis ofLongitudinal Force and Air Braking Performance of Heavy-Haul TrainsonLongDownhill Grades
WANG Jiong (Guoneng Transportation Technology Research Institute Co.,Ltd.,Beijing 1Ooo8o, China)
Abstract: [Purposes] Whena heavy-haul train operates on a long downhill grade,repeated cyclic braking operations cause the brake pads to heat up,leading to degradation in air braking performance.Furthermore,significant variations exist inthe air braking force generated bythe same trainat different braking stages and between diffrent trains.To ensure operational safety and reduce driver workload,it is essential to conduct research on the evaluation of air braking performance.[Methods] Collct data on the train control force,cumulative braking and release time of air braking,train running speed,line parameters,and maximum longitudinal force during the operation of heavy-haul trains to form a sample dataset.Use BP neural network training to establish an analytical method for evaluating the longitudinal force of heavy-haul trains.[Findings] Several typical air braking curves from real vehicle data were simulated andanalyzed to verify the applicability of the S-shaped air braking force model,thereby achieving the prediction and evaluation of the maximum coupler compression and tension forces of the entire train during single-step operation of heavy-haul trains.[Conclusions] By analyzing the influence of air pressure distribution at the rear of the train on air braking performance,the air braking performance is categorized into four levels,and evaluation criteria for air braking performance are formulated.Corresponding operational recommendations are also provided,offring technical support for air cyclic braking of heavy-haul trains on long downhill sections and guiding drivers toward safer operation. Keywords: heavy-haul train; long downhill; longitudinal force; air braking
